Blanes Cruises and Boat Tours
Blanes cruises and boat tours are centered on private sailing, rocky Costa Brava coves, swimming stops and relaxed Mediterranean coastal scenery. From the port of Blanes, sailing trips can stay around the nearby coastline or continue farther towards Lloret de Mar and Tossa de Mar.
The main choice is between a half-day private sailing trip for an easy Costa Brava experience, a full-day sailing journey when you want more coastline and time on the water, or a guided kayak and snorkel trip when you prefer a more active way to explore the coves.

Best Blanes Cruises and Boat Tours
1. Private Half-Day Sailboat Trip
Best for: couples, families or small groups who want a relaxed Costa Brava experience without giving up the entire day.
Current four-hour private sailing trips depart from Blanes and focus on the nearby coastline, with possible stops around coves such as Sa Forcanera, Sant Francesc, Treumal or Santa Cristina depending on the route and conditions.
What to check: exact sailing route, swim or snorkel plans, boat capacity and what is included on your chosen departure.
2. Full-Day Costa Brava Sailing
Best for: travelers who want the boat trip to be one of the main experiences of their day.
The current full-day format leaves from Blanes and can continue along the Costa Brava towards Tossa de Mar, adding much more sailing time, swimming opportunities and a BBQ-style day aboard.
What to check: current duration, route, meal details, swimming stops and how the operator handles changing sea conditions.
3. Blanes Kayak and Snorkel Tour
Best for: active travelers who want to explore the coastline from water level rather than from a larger boat.
The guided experience starts around Cala Sant Francesc and uses kayaks to explore smaller coves and coastal spots, with a snorkeling stop included in the current format.
What to check: sea conditions, swimming confidence, minimum requirements and what equipment is supplied.

Planning Your Blanes Boat Tour
Check the Exact Departure
Blanes sailing trips use the port area, while active kayak experiences can begin from a beach or cove such as Cala Sant Francesc. Follow the meeting-point details for the exact product you book.
Ask What the Route Includes
A private sailboat can stay relatively close to Blanes or travel farther depending on the duration, sea conditions and itinerary. Check which coves or stretch of coast is planned before booking.
Swimming Stops Depend on Conditions
Swimming and snorkeling are major reasons to choose this coastline, but the exact anchoring point and whether a stop is practical can depend on weather and sea conditions.
Choose Duration Before Boat Type
The practical difference between four and eight hours is larger than the difference between two similar sailboats. Decide how much of your day you want to spend on the water first.

Blanes Cruises and Boat Tours FAQ
Are there boat tours directly from Blanes?
Yes. Current direct options are focused mainly on private sailing from Blanes, including shorter half-day trips and longer full-day sailing experiences. Check current inventory for your date because the selection is relatively focused.
Which Blanes boat tour is best for a first visit?
For most travelers, a four-hour private sailing trip is the strongest starting point. It gives you meaningful time along the Costa Brava while still leaving part of the day free.
How long are Blanes sailing trips?
Current direct private sailing formats include approximately four-hour and eight-hour options. Exact duration and itinerary should always be confirmed before booking.
Can Blanes sailing trips include swimming or snorkeling?
Current sailing products commonly emphasize swimming and snorkeling stops, but the exact location and whether a stop is practical can depend on the itinerary and sea conditions.
Where do Blanes boat tours depart?
Private sailing trips currently depart from the Blanes port area. Other water activities, such as guided kayaking, may use a different meeting point such as Cala Sant Francesc.
Can I sail from Blanes towards Tossa de Mar?
Current full-day sailing inventory includes routes that travel from Blanes along the Costa Brava towards the Tossa de Mar area. Check the exact current itinerary before booking because routes can change with conditions.
Is kayaking in Blanes a boat tour?
No. Kayaking is better treated as an active water alternative rather than a cruise. It can still be useful if your main goal is exploring smaller coves and snorkeling rather than relaxing aboard a sailboat.
